Now, here are the reasons why it is silly to get worked up right now:
1) They purposely try NOT to fill the class until after the last group interviews in late February/early March. Thus, they can't make too many offers at any one time before then because they don't want to have their class filled by December.
2) A good friend of mine from undergrad, who is an MS2 at Baylor, knows some people from the admissions committe when he was interviewing. He interviewed the first weekend of October, and didn't hear until just before Christmas, although they apparently knew since his interview that he was getting in. Don't ask me why it took that long to get back to him, it just did.
3) Sometimes the people who interview really early in the season can get slightly screwed over in terms of timing of acceptance. My interviewer told me last year that no one except for 2 or 3 of the "high-ups" really understand how the final decisions are made/allotted and that a lot of the fall people tend to start hearing in the early spring after the interviews are completed.
